What are Endometrial Polyps?

Endometrial polyps are growths that occur in the lining of the uterus, known as the endometrium. These polyps are usually non-cancerous and are commonly found in women of reproductive age. Despite being benign in nature, endometrial polyps can cause various symptoms and complications, leading to discomfort and potential fertility issues. Causes:
The exact cause of endometrial polyps is still not fully understood. However, several factors have been identified as potential contributors to their development. Some of these factors include hormonal imbalances, particularly elevated levels of estrogen relative to progesterone. Estrogen stimulates the growth of the endometrium, and an overabundance of this hormone can lead to the formation of polyps. Additionally, chronic inflammation of the endometrium, known as endometritis, has been linked to the formation of polyps. Other possible but less common causes include genetics and certain medications like tamoxifen.

Symptoms:
The presence of endometrial polyps can cause a range of symptoms, although some women may not experience any noticeable signs. Common symptoms of endometrial polyps include:

1. Abnormal Uterine Bleeding:

This is the most prevalent symptom and can manifest as irregular or heavy menstrual bleeding. Women with endometrial polyps may experience prolonged periods or bleeding between periods, which can sometimes be mistaken for spotting.

2. Pelvic Pain or Discomfort:

Some women may experience pain in the pelvic region, including cramping, during their menstrual cycle or even at random times. This pain can range from mild to severe and may be aggravated sexual intercourse or physical activity.

3. Infertility or Recurrent Miscarriages:

In certain cases, endometrial polyps can interfere with fertility affecting the implantation of a fertilized egg. These polyps can also increase the risk of miscarriage.

4. Postmenopausal Bleeding:

Women who have gone through menopause and experience vaginal bleeding should seek immediate medical attention, as this could be a sign of endometrial polyps or other serious conditions.

Diagnosis:
If a woman exhibits symptoms suggestive of endometrial polyps, several diagnostic methods can aid in their detection. These include:

1. Transvaginal Ultrasound:

This non-invasive technique utilizes sound waves to create images of the pelvic organs, allowing the doctor to visualize the presence and size of endometrial polyps.

2. Hysteroscopy:

A tiny camera is inserted through the vagina and cervix to directly visualize the inside of the uterus. This procedure enables the identification and removal of polyps while avoiding the need for a separate surgery.

3. Endometrial Biopsy:

A small sample of tissue is extracted from the uterine lining for further analysis. This procedure helps determine the nature of the polyps (benign or malignant) and rule out any other potential causes of symptoms.

4. Saline Sonohysterography:

A saline solution is injected into the uterus to improve the visualization of the uterine cavity during a transvaginal ultrasound. This method can enhance the detection of small polyps that may be missed on a regular ultrasound.

Treatment:
The management of endometrial polyps depends on various factors, including the size and symptoms experienced the patient, as well as the desire for fertility. Treatment options include:

1. Observation:

In cases where the polyps are small, asymptomatic, and not affecting fertility, a watch-and-wait approach may be adopted. Regular monitoring through ultrasound or hysteroscopy is advisable to ensure the polyps do not grow or cause complications.

2. Medications:

Hormonal medications, such as oral contraceptives or progestins, may be prescribed to help regulate the menstrual cycle and potentially shrink the polyps. However, this approach does not eliminate the polyps entirely and is often used as a temporary solution.

3. Surgical Intervention:

When symptoms are severe, fertility is affected, or cancerous polyps are suspected, surgical removal is typically recommended. The two main surgical procedures used are hysteroscopic polypectomy and hysterectomy.

i. Hysteroscopic Polypectomy:

Under general or local anesthesia, a hysteroscope is inserted through the vagina and cervix to remove the polyps using specialized instruments. This procedure is minimally invasive and allows for the preservation of fertility.

ii. Hysterectomy:

In cases where fertility is no longer a concern or when the polyps are associated with malignancy, a hysterectomy may be performed. This involves the removal of the uterus and, occasionally, additional reproductive organs like the ovaries and fallopian tubes.

iii. Endometrial Ablation:

This procedure involves the destruction or removal of the uterine lining and is reserved for women who have completed childbearing and do not wish to undergo a hysterectomy. It can help alleviate symptoms caused endometrial polyps, although it does not specifically target the polyps themselves.

Complications:
Although endometrial polyps are generally benign, they can lead to complications. These include:

1. Infertility:

Polyps within the endometrial cavity can interfere with implantation and hinder successful conception. Removal of the polyps may improve fertility outcomes.

2. Recurrence:

Even after removal, endometrial polyps can recur in some cases. Follow-up monitoring is crucial to detect any recurrence or new polyps.

3. Malignancy:

While rare, some endometrial polyps can be cancerous or precancerous. Therefore, it is important to accurately diagnose and manage these growths to ensure early detection and appropriate treatment if malignancy is present.
